抄録
The relationship between the electrical conductivity of BaTiO3 ceramics and sintering time was studied. SiO2 (2wt%) and La2O3 (0.02wt%) were added to a mixture of BaCO3 and TiO2, and sintered at 1300°C for 1 to 10h in an oxygen atmosphere. With an increase in sintering time the electrical conductivity decreased, and the PTC effect became less evident. AC conductivities also decreased with sintering time, and showed a maximum value at the temperature at which PTC effect was observed in DC conductivity measurement. These experimental results can be explained by the change in trap density at the grain boundaries above and below the crystal transition point.
